## Thumbnail Queue (Brisklet)

Uploads land in the raw bucket; the Brisklet worker pool pulls jobs off the thumb queue and renders three sizes. Oversized sources get downsampled first. Failures requeue twice, then dead-letter. Don't touch concurrency without checking memory headroom on the render nodes — each job holds the full decoded image. The constants below control batch size, retry spacing, and worker caps.

tuning constants:
PRIORITIES = {
    "casdor": 410,
    "belion": 28,
    "jorax": 44,
}

Handover — Facilities Desk, Brindlemere House

Mara, the goods lift is reserved all of Thursday for the Quillon Fitouts delivery (flooring panels, roughly nine pallets). Their crew will arrive at 07:30 and must sign the loading-dock register before each trip. Keep the lift keyed to service mode until they confirm the final pallet is up. They will need the dock door code, which is noted below.

staff pass of taduf-yahig = bdg-BPNIR-70343

**Q: How does Pennywhistle handle notification fan-out backpressure?** When the fan-out queue exceeds its high-water mark, Pennywhistle sheds low-priority digests first and defers retries with jittered backoff. Reviewers should check that new notification types declare a priority tier before merging. The full shedding policy and tier table are documented on the internal page below.

operations page: https://confluence.lumicsys.internal/projects/display/projects/display